Robertson Bell Finance are working with a forward thinking, proactive local council in West London to recruit a Senior Commercial Finance Analyst to join a small, pivotal team with a large impact. The role comes with excellent benefits including highly flexible working in an organisation known for its encouragement of progression and personal development.
This role reports to the Head of Commercial Finance and requires working on major projects and developments including property building, regeneration schemes, and joint ventures. Key responsibilities include:
*Liaising with budget holders and heads of department to drive down costs by applying strategic financial expertise
*Conduct expert financial modelling, running 'what if' scenarios while taking in the wider scope of projects into account
*Be the financial expert for the divisional management team, and provide financial reports to assist decision making
*Supervise a small team of management accountants and assistant management accountants in the production of journals to be used in the delivery of budgeting and forecasting information
*Draft financial implications of project-wide proposals and conduct activity-based costing by working closely alongside the group's budget holders.
The successful candidate will be a qualified accountant (CCAB) with at least 3 years' experience post qualification. Experience business partnering or financial analysis in multi-million-pound projects will be needed due to the posts' scope of influence. First-class written and spoken communication is essential, as the role requires you to be able to influence senior budget holders.
You will be enthusiastic about effecting change on a large scale, with a desire and ability to guide the strategic direction of the organisation.
